The new art fair G-Tokyo 2010 will be held on January 30–31, 2010 at Mori Arts Center Gallery (Roppongi Hills Mori Tower, 52F, Tokyo, Roppongi). Fifteen galleries from Tokyo will participate, each presenting curated exhibitions.
At G-Tokyo 2010 | Kenji Taki Gallery, an exhibition by Kentaro Yokouchi will be presented.

Kentaro Yokouchi Exhibition
This presentation features Kentaro Yokouchi, who has gained attention for his paintings using glossy satin fabric and dye, and who received the VOCA Award in 2008.
The exhibition will present approximately ten new works from his Book series, in which he paints imagery derived from auction catalog reproductions of artworks and antiques. The works focus on portraits from Europe, Japan, and China, including depictions of Western women.
The blurred, floating surfaces and inverted color schemes create a simultaneous sense of elegance and unease.
